RAWALPINDI, (UrduPoint / Pakistan Point News - 14th Mar, 2026) On the special directives of Inspector General of Police, IGP Punjab Abdul Kareem, a training workshop was held at Police Headquarters to bring a positive change in the behavior of police officers and to improve service delivery to the public.

SP Security Asghar Ali Goraya, along with DSP Legal, DSP Admin and DSP Headquarters, delivered lectures during the workshop.

Officers and personnel from across the district participated in the workshop, including members of the Elite Force, traffic staff, Punjab Highway Patrol (PHP) and lady police officers.

The purpose of the workshop was to improve the conduct of police officials and strengthen their moral and professional training.

Officers were instructed to treat citizens visiting police stations with respect, dignity and politeness.

Participants were also directed to ensure the protection of citizens’ dignity, self-respect and basic rights in all circumstances. Special emphasis was placed on treating women, elderly citizens and children with care and addressing their issues on a priority basis while ensuring justice.

Speakers highlighted that good behavior, patience and respect for the public should be the true identity of the police. They said public trust can only be strengthened through civilized and professional conduct.
